#312d66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#312d66 is composed of 19.2% red, 17.6%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 55.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 244.2 degrees, a saturation of 38.8% and a lightness of 28.8%. #312d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#625acc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#312d66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030307 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#312d66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49494a is the less saturated color, while #0f058e is the most saturated one.
